  • Page 24: The Belt

    The belt The belt on your HOOVER cleaner causes the agitator to rotate and is impor- tant for the effective operation of the cleaner. The belt is located under the bottom plate of the cleaner and should be checked from time to time to be sure it is in good condition.
  • Page 25 Disconnect deanerfrom eiectri- cal outlet and detach hose from deaner. 1. Place handle in operating position and turn cleaner over. To remove bottom plate, insert end of flat screwdriver into wide area of right-hand slot and push handle of screwdriver to the rear. Repeat in left-hand slot.
  • Page 26 5. Slip agitator through new belt (with iettering toward outside of cleaner). Lower end of belt into opening in cleaner body; reposition agitator. 6. Place the three tabs on bottom plate into slots in front of cleaner body. Snap bottom plate into place over agitator.

  • Page 32 Cleaning Effectiveness Per Amp Rating This is m an Amp rating. Amps do m measure dirt removal, only the amount of electricity used. Cleaning Effectiveness Per Amp is determined by dividing this model’s Cleaning Effectiveness* by its Amps. ,*Cleaning Effecthfeness is the percent value obtained from dividing: I(a) the geometric mean of the amount of embedded carpet dirt removed in testing under ASTM Test Method F808-89, by (b) the value 29 (the geometric mean of the midpoints of the % Dirt Pick Up...
